Abstract

Lithium ion conducting polymer electrolyte films based on polyvinyl alcohol (PVA) with different concentration of lithium perchlorate salt, using a solution cast technique, have been prepared. The Solid polymer electrolyte (SPE) hasbeen characterized by XRD technique. The XRD analysis reveals the amorphous nature of the polymer electrolyte. Polymer sample of PVA with different concentration of lithium salt (0, 5, 10, 20) wt% with double distilled water as solvent have been prepared and studied. High conductivity of 1.85771X10-07 has been observed for the PVA with 20% LiClO4. The temperature dependent conductivity of polymer electrolyte follows the Arrhenius relationship which shows hopping of ion in the polymer system. The experiment result showed that the D.C electrical conductivity increased with increasing the lithium salt concentration.
